Подскажите советом или укажите на ошибку.
Есть выбор клиента: Юр. и Физ. лицо. Хочу доработать Юр. лицо и добавить - Название банка и номер счёта. Для этого буду использовать - Дополнительное поле 1 и 2. Необходимо, что бы новые поля были скрыты для Физ. лица, а для Юр. лица обязательны для заполнения.
На картинке пример. В файле checkout\address нашёл, где изменить. Перенёс повыше код ext_field_1 и попытался его спрятать, что бы он выводился только у Юр. лица.
Но почему то не покатывается вообще. Почему то всегда горит - style="display:none;" , хотя я выбрал уже юр. лицо.
Часть кода:
<?php if ($config_fields['client_type']['display']){?>
<tr>
<td class="name">
<?php print _JSHOP_CLIENT_TYPE ?> <?php if ($config_fields['client_type']['require']){?><span>*</span><?php } ?>
</td>
<td>
<?php print $this->select_client_types;?>
</td>
</tr>
<?php } ?>
<?php if ($config_fields['firma_name']['display']){?>
<tr id='tr_firma_name' <?php if ($config_fields['client_type']['display'] && $this->user->client_type!="2"){?>style="display:none;"<?php } ?>>
<td class="name">
<?php print _JSHOP_FIRMA_NAME ?> <?php if ($config_fields['firma_name']['require']){?><span>*</span><?php } ?>
</td>
<td>
<input type = "text" name = "firma_name" id = "firma_name" value = "<?php print $this->user->firma_name ?>" class = "inputbox" />
</td>
</tr>
<?php } ?>
<?php if ($config_fields['firma_code']['display']){?>
<tr id='tr_field_firma_code' <?php if ($config_fields['client_type']['display'] && $this->user->client_type!="2"){?>style="display:none;"<?php } ?>>
<td class="name">
<?php print _JSHOP_FIRMA_CODE ?> <?php if ($config_fields['firma_code']['require']){?><span>*</span><?php } ?>
</td>
<td>
<input type = "text" name = "firma_code" id = "firma_code" value = "<?php print $this->user->firma_code ?>" class = "inputbox" />
</td>
</tr>
<?php } ?>
<?php if ($config_fields['tax_number']['display']){?>
<tr id='tr_field_tax_number' <?php if ($config_fields['client_type']['display'] && $this->user->client_type!="2"){?>style="display:none;"<?php } ?>>
<td class="name">
<?php print _JSHOP_VAT_NUMBER ?> <?php if ($config_fields['tax_number']['require']){?><span>*</span><?php } ?>
</td>
<td>
<input type = "text" name = "tax_number" id = "tax_number" value = "<?php print $this->user->tax_number ?>" class = "inputbox" />
</td>
</tr>
<?php } ?>
<?php if ($config_fields['ext_field_1']['display']){?>
<tr id='tr_ext_field_1' <?php if ($config_fields['client_type']['display'] && $this->user->client_type!="2"){?>style="display:none;"<?php } ?>>
<td class="name">
<?php print _JSHOP_EXT_FIELD_1 ?> <?php if ($config_fields['ext_field_1']['require']){?><span>*</span><?php } ?>
</td>
<td>
<input type = "text" name = "ext_field_1" id = "ext_field_1" value = "<?php print $this->user->ext_field_1 ?>" class = "inputbox" />
</td>
</tr>
<?php } ?>